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ES 1. Transaction Monitoring, Investigations & Decision Authority – 45% Review standard alerts using BSA/AML systems to identify potentially suspicious activity in accordance with established procedures and thresholds. Investigate routine suspicious activity and document findings clearly and accurately within case management systems in line with internal standards. Standard / routine alerts: Recommend disposition or escalation based on defined procedures, risk criteria, and supporting analysis. Complex or layered patterns: Identify indicators of increased risk (e.g., multi‑account or unusual activity) and elevate for advanced review and decisioning. Enterprise or high‑exposure activity: Immediately elevate activity posing elevated regulatory, financial, or reputational risk; final decisions remain under BSA Officer governance. 2. Regulatory Reporting & Compliance – 35% Prepare, file, and maintain CTRs and SARs in accordance with regulatory requirements and internal procedures, ensuring accuracy, completeness, and timeliness of FinCEN submissions. Perform OFAC monitoring by reviewing alerts, analyzing potential matches, and clearing false positives in line with established procedures and escalation requirements. Complete FinCEN 314(a) reviews and support lawful law enforcement requests through appropriate searches, documentation, and escalation of findings. Maintain and apply a working knowledge of BSA, AML, OFAC, and USA PATRIOT Act regulations to support accurate transaction review, reporting, and compliance activities. 3.
